To roast peeled garlic effectively, preheat your oven to 400F, place the peeled garlic cloves on a baking sheet, drizzle with olive oil, and sprinkle with salt and pepper. Roast in the oven for 15-20 minutes until the garlic is golden brown and soft. Enjoy the roasted garlic in your favorite dishes!
